Amarpur - Gobindpur, Dhanbad

Amarpur is a village situated in the Gobindpur subdivision of Dhanbad district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 1 km from the tehsil headquarters in Gobindpur and around 12 km from the district headquarters in Dhanbad. Amarpur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Amarpur is 361777. The village covers a total geographical area of 38 hectares and falls under the 828109 pincode. Gobindpur is the nearest town.

Amarp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Mukhiya ser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sindri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Dhanbad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Amarpur

According to the 2011 Census, Amarpur village had a total population of 3,139 people, including 1,639 males and 1,500 females, living in 534 households. The sex ratio was 915 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 71.84%, with male literacy at 80.42% and female literacy at 62.28%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 611,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 11.

Transport and Connectivity of Amarpur

Amarp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Amarpur.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Dhanbad to Amarpur is about 12 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
